What is Open Source in AI?
Before we get ahead of ourselves, let’s break it down. Open-source AI simply means that the software, models, and tools used in AI development are made publicly available. Unlike proprietary AI, where access is restricted to the company that built it, open-source AI allows anyone to use, modify, and improve upon existing projects.
Think of it like a massive community kitchen—everyone brings their own ingredients (code, models, data sets), shares recipes (research papers and documentation), and works together to cook up something amazing. The end result? Faster innovation and more accessible AI technologies for everyone.
The Key Components of Open-Source AI
Open-source AI isn’t just about making code freely available. It involves several vital elements:
- Open-Source AI Libraries and Frameworks – Tools like TensorFlow, PyTorch, and Scikit-learn provide the foundation for AI development.
- Open Datasets – AI thrives on data, and open datasets like ImageNet and Common Crawl fuel model training.
- Pre-Trained Models – Developers can build on existing models like OpenAI’s CLIP or Meta’s DINO instead of starting from scratch.
- Community Collaboration – A global network of researchers and engineers actively contributes to improving AI models and algorithms.

Why is Open Source AI Thriving?
So, what’s driving this massive wave of open-source adoption in AI? There’s no single answer, but several factors have come into play.
1. Breaking Down Cost Barriers
AI development used to be a playground for the elite—requiring millions of dollars in funding for computing power, research, and proprietary tools.
Open-source AI flips the script by offering free access to powerful tools, enabling even small startups and independent developers to build cutting-edge AI applications.
You no longer need a billion-dollar R&D budget to train a great model. With open-source frameworks, a good laptop and some cloud credits can get you started.
2. Accelerating Innovation Through Collaboration
Imagine if every scientist worked in isolation, never sharing their discoveries. Progress would crawl at a snail’s pace! The same applies to AI. Open-source AI fosters a culture where ideas are freely exchanged, allowing for rapid improvements and breakthroughs.
For example, Hugging Face’s model-sharing hub has become the GitHub of AI models, enabling developers worldwide to enhance each other’s work. The result? Faster advancements in areas like natural language processing, image recognition, and robotics.
3. Transparent and Ethical AI Development
AI has a transparency problem. Proprietary AI models often operate like black boxes—no one really knows what’s happening under the hood. This lack of transparency has led to biases, unfair decision-making, and ethical concerns.
Open-source AI offers a solution. With publicly available code and models, developers can audit and improve algorithms, ensuring they’re fair, unbiased, and ethically sound. This transparency is crucial as AI becomes increasingly integrated into everyday life.
4. Trust and Security
When AI is open-source, it’s constantly being scrutinized and improved by a global community. Think of it like Wikipedia—because so many people contribute and fact-check, errors are quickly identified and fixed.
Contrast this with proprietary AI, where vulnerabilities may remain hidden until they’re exploited. In an era where AI is being used in critical areas like healthcare and finance, trust and security are non-negotiable.

The Biggest Open-Source AI Projects Leading the Charge
Now, let’s talk about some
real-world open-source AI projects that are making waves.
1. TensorFlow & PyTorch
These two machine learning frameworks are the bread and butter of AI development. While Google’s TensorFlow was the early leader, PyTorch (backed by Meta) has gained massive popularity due to its flexibility and ease of use.
2. OpenAI’s GPT Models
While OpenAI has taken a more closed approach with its latest GPT models, earlier versions (like GPT-2) were open-source, sparking a wave of innovation in AI-powered text generation.
3. Stable Diffusion (by Stability AI)
Stable Diffusion has
revolutionized AI-generated art by making high-quality image generation freely available. Unlike proprietary models like DALL·E, Stable Diffusion can be modified and run on personal hardware.
4. Hugging Face
Hugging Face provides open-source tools for natural language processing and machine learning. Their Transformers library has become a go-to for developers working on AI chatbots, translation, and more.
5. Meta’s LLaMA Models
Meta (formerly Facebook) released the LLaMA series of language models as part of its commitment to advancing open AI research. These models have fueled significant breakthroughs in AI-powered communication.

The Future of Open Source AI – What’s Next?
Open-source AI has already made significant strides, but where do we go from here? Here are some trends that will shape the future:
1. Decentralized AI Models
AI is currently dominated by a few big players, but decentralization efforts—like blockchain-powered AI networks—could distribute control more evenly. Imagine an AI that
isn’t controlled by a single company but by a decentralized, global network.
2. AI-Powered by Open-Source Hardware
Companies like RISC-V are leading the charge in
open-source hardware for AI processing. This could further reduce costs and make AI even more accessible.
3. Federated Learning for Privacy-Focused AI
Federated learning allows AI models to learn from data
without ever transferring that data to a central server. This technique, combined with open-source AI, could revolutionize
privacy-first AI applications.
4. AI Governance and Ethical Standards
As AI grows more powerful, global discussions around governance, ethics, and regulations will intensify. Open-source AI can play a key role in ensuring AI remains fair, unbiased, and accountable.
